1.为何使用命令提示符cl编译程序会出现这个问题截图如下
程序如下
是环境变量的问题~你在DOS系统下非VC98/bin/目录下输入cl,DOS会自动检索当前目录,或者环境变量里保存的目录有没有这个文件(或者称可执行程序~)如果是非VC98/bin/目录,或者环境变量里保存的各种路径目录下没有这个cl文件,就会提示cl不是内部或外部命令~
没有配置环境变量,参见http://zhidao.baidu.com/link?url=vJkpZY2Hsh-A8KXoLh6USP7pqE-Q2O_O33rkbIb-bcGinwkGR1ynBTmlWnWY12HoTNkxRluozICq4igS5FxbVq
vs2015后,你可以看安装的开始菜单中vs目录中有一个命令行工具,点击它会主动配置好环境,就可以使用各个命令了。
可以用set path将vc98\bin添加到路径中
@天朗-星空 说的对,环境变量的问题